Texas Permanent School Fund Corp decreased its stake in Phillips Edison & Company, Inc. (NASDAQ:PECO – Free Report) by 14.5% in the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 91,332 shares of the company’s stock after selling 15,462 shares during the period. Texas Permanent School Fund Corp owned 0.07% of Phillips Edison & Company, Inc. worth $2,987,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Phillips Edison & Company, Inc. Increases Dividend
The business also recently declared a monthly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, October 1st. Stockholders of record on Monday, September 16th will be issued a $0.1025 dividend. This represents a $1.23 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 3.16%. The ex-dividend date is Monday, September 16th. This is an increase from Phillips Edison & Company, Inc.’s previous monthly dividend of $0.10. Phillips Edison & Company, Inc.’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is currently 267.39%.

About Phillips Edison & Company, Inc.
Phillips Edison & Company, Inc (PECO) is one of the nation's largest owners and operators of omni-channel grocery-anchored shopping centers. Founded in 1991, PECO has generated strong results through its vertically-integrated operating platform and national footprint of well-occupied shopping centers.
